ReMake converts a sequence of photos or scan data into high-resolution 3D meshes and provides a smart toolset to clean, repair, and optimize the mesh for design and engineering workflows, digital archiving, interactive AR/VR experiences, and fabrication - all in one package. After a successful test period Autodesk ReMake, previously known as Autodesk Memento, is now available as a commercial product. Automatic creation of photo-based point clouds in RCS format, and high quality photo-textured meshes in RCM (Autodesk Memento format), OBJ or FBX formats. Automatic creation of orthographic views and depth maps in GeoTIFF format. #Autodesk memento newer version full
Full support of GPS information embedded in the photo Exifs. Alignment of laser scans and photo-based models. Easy setting of Ground Control Points, with support of XYZ, ECEF & LLA – WGS84 formats. With new enhanced updates, ReCap 360 offers a simple solution to process this UAV data.
